Understanding the Kenmore 70 Series Washer: A Symphony of Features

The Kenmore 70 Series Washer is renowned for its array of features that cater to a wide range of laundry needs.

  • Spacious Capacity: With a capacity of up to 5.2 cubic feet, this washer offers ample space to tackle large loads, reducing the frequency of wash cycles and saving you time and effort.
  • Adaptive Wash Technology: Utilizing sensors, this advanced technology automatically adjusts the water level, wash time, and agitation intensity to suit the specific load, ensuring optimal cleaning performance and fabric preservation.
  • Steam Treat Option: This option releases a burst of steam into the drum, effectively penetrating fabrics to loosen tough stains, sanitize garments, and reduce wrinkles.
  • Sanitize Cycle: By maintaining a high water temperature throughout the cycle, the Sanitize Cycle effectively eliminates 99.9% of common household bacteria, providing peace of mind and a hygienic wash every time.
  • Quiet Operation: Thanks to its advanced sound insulation and vibration reduction, the Kenmore 70 Series Washer operates with minimal noise, allowing you to enjoy a peaceful laundry experience without interruptions.

Exploring Common Mistakes to Avoid: Maximizing Performance and Longevity

To ensure optimal performance and extend the lifespan of your Kenmore 70 Series Washer, it's crucial to avoid these common mistakes:

  • Overloading: Overfilling the washer can lead to improper cleaning, damage to fabrics, and strain on the machine.
  • Inappropriate Detergent Usage: Using the wrong detergent or excessive amounts can result in residue buildup, reduced cleaning effectiveness, and potential damage to the washer's components.
  • Ignoring Maintenance: Regular cleaning and maintenance are essential to prevent buildup, ensure optimal performance, and extend the washer's lifespan.
  • Neglecting Drain Filter Cleaning: Clogged drain filters can impede drainage, leading to inefficient washing and potential damage to the washer.
  • Inconsistent Leveling: An unlevel washer can cause excessive vibration and noise, compromising performance and reducing its lifespan.

A Step-by-Step Approach to Using the Kenmore 70 Series Washer: Achieving Flawless Results

Follow these steps to effectively operate your Kenmore 70 Series Washer:

  • Prepare Your Laundry: Sort your laundry based on fabric type, color, and soil level.
  • Load the Washer: Place your sorted laundry items loosely into the washer drum, ensuring they move freely.
  • Select the Cycle: Choose the appropriate wash cycle based on the fabric type and soil level.
  • Add Detergent and Additives: Dispense the recommended amount of detergent and any desired fabric softeners or additives.
  • Start the Cycle: Press the Start button to initiate the selected wash cycle.
  • Unload the Washer: Once the cycle is complete, promptly remove the laundry to prevent wrinkles and odors.

Frequently Asked Questions: Resolving Common Inquiries

Q: How often should I clean my Kenmore 70 Series Washer?
A: It's recommended to clean the washer monthly using a designated washer cleaner to prevent buildup and ensure optimal performance.

Q: Can I use bleach in the Kenmore 70 Series Washer?
A: Yes, you can use chlorine bleach in the designated bleach dispenser, following the manufacturer's instructions for safe and effective use.

Q: What is the recommended water temperature for washing different fabrics?
A: Cold water (60-80°F) is suitable for most fabrics, while warm water (90-110°F) can be used for heavily soiled items and whites. Hot water (120-140°F) is recommended for sanitizing and removing tough stains.

Q: How do I troubleshoot error codes on my Kenmore 70 Series Washer?
A: Consult the user manual for specific error code meanings and troubleshooting instructions. If the issue persists, contact a qualified appliance repair technician.

Q: How can I extend the lifespan of my Kenmore 70 Series Washer?
A: Regular maintenance, proper detergent usage, and avoiding overloading are key to preserving the washer's performance and longevity.

Q: Can I wash a king-size comforter in the Kenmore 70 Series Washer?
A: Yes, the washer's spacious capacity allows for washing large items like king-size comforters, although it's recommended to use the bulky/large item cycle for optimal cleaning and fabric preservation.
